Buying Guide

Choosing the right salad serving bowl depends on how you host, the look you want, and how you care for the pieces over time. The following considerations help compare options across wood, glass, porcelain, and plastic.

Material And Durability

Wood bowls (AIDEA, KIBAGA) add warmth and natural texture but require careful maintenance. They’re typically best for room-temperature or cool dishes and are hand-wash preferred to preserve finish. Porcelain and ceramic bowls (MALACASA, DOWAN) offer a sturdy, timeless look suitable for daily use and formal settings, though some coatings demand temperature care. Plastic bowls (US Acrylic) provide budget-friendly, lightweight durability and versatility for casual use, picnics, and kid-friendly settings. Consider who will use the bowls most and where they’ll be stored when selecting material.

Care And Maintenance

Wood requires gentle care: avoid soaking, wash by hand, and occasionally treat the surface to maintain finish. Porcelain and ceramic bowls are versatile but may require careful handling to avoid chipping, with some models safe for dishwasher and microwave usage. Plastic bowls are typically the easiest to clean and store, though they may scratch over time. Always follow the manufacturer’s care guidance to maximize longevity.

Design And Aesthetics

Choose a look that fits your tableware and home décor. The warm, natural tones of acacia and beech wood pairs well with rustic or contemporary settings. White porcelain and bone china provide a classic, versatile backdrop for colorful salads. Clear plastic bowls offer a minimal, modern presentation that highlights the dish itself. For formal occasions, a cohesive set that matches your existing serveware can elevate the dining experience.

Storage, Stackability, And Portability

Consider how much cabinet space you have. Porcelain and ceramic bowls can be stacked, but their weight may affect storage decisions. Plastic bowls are typically the lightest and most portable, making them ideal for outdoor events. Deep bowls with wide rims can be easier to handle for serving, while sets that include matching serving utensils create a coordinated, polished look for special occasions.
